What is the process of admission to a methadone treatment center in Rockford?

The process of admission to a methadone treatment center in Rockford may involve an initial assessment by medical professionals. This assessment helps determine the appropriate treatment plan, including methadone dosage. You may also need to provide medical history, undergo urine tests, and attend orientation sessions to understand the clinic's policies and procedures.

How long does methadone treatment at Rockford clinics usually last?

The duration of methadone treatment at Rockford clinics and rehab centers can vary based on individual needs and treatment goals. Some people may remain on methadone maintenance for an extended period, while others may gradually reduce their dosage over time. The treatment plan is typically tailored to each patient's progress and recovery journey.
